Abstract

Nowadays,power system cascading failures starting at a simple disturbance becomes a key factor that threatens the stability of bulk power grids.To find out effective measures to reduce the risk of cascading failures in power grids,by means of IEEE RTS 96 system a cascading failures searching model is used to analyze the impacts of the faulty probability of key lines,probability of hidden failures and transmission limits of key lines as well as adopting new control measures on risk index of cascading failures.Simulation results show that lowering the faulty probability of key lines,adding a line between two specific nodes and adopting new control measures are effective methods to reduce the risk of cascading failures,and the impact of reducing the probability of hidden failures on risk index is limited.
